Virgin Atlantic Borrows Against Heathrow Slots For Fleet Renewal

Credit: Airbus
BRUSSELS and GENEVA —Virgin Atlantic Airways is adding a new dimension to the well-established practice of secondary slot trading at London Heathrow Airport, by borrowing against its valuable slot portfolio at the airport.
